La Passiflore is located in the village of Vergèze, at the gates of Montpellier, regional capital of the Languedoc. It is also the name of the wine-making 18th century house, built of stone, and transformed a quarter of a century ago into a comfortable hôtel restaurant. The 11 bedrooms are overlooking the inner courtyard or the private garden , all equipped with air-conditioning, a flat screen TV and free Wifi. La Passiflore is at the crossroads of other picturesque places : situated between Cevennes and Camargue, Provence and Languedoc, Montpellier and Nîmes, between the Mediterranean and the Hérault and Gardons rivers, between the sky, the earth and the source of sparkling Perrier. Many trains stop at Vergèze railway station every day and for the cars, 3 parkings are near La Passiflore.
